Migrating from Solid Commerce to OpenCart: A Step-by-Step Guide
Seamlessly Migrate Your E-commerce Store from Solid Commerce to OpenCart
Are you considering a platform change for your online business? Moving from Solid Commerce to OpenCart can unlock a world of flexibility, customization, and control for your e-commerce operations. OpenCart, a robust, open-source shopping cart solution, empowers merchants with extensive features and a vibrant community, making it an excellent choice for scaling and managing your online store.
This comprehensive guide will walk you through the entire process of transitioning your valuable e-commerce data from Solid Commerce to OpenCart. Since Solid Commerce typically operates as an inventory and order management system, the most effective way to migrate your core store data will involve exporting your information into a structured CSV format, which then serves as the data source for your OpenCart platform.
Prerequisites for Migration
Before embarking on your data transfer journey, ensure you have the following in place to guarantee a smooth and successful migration:
- Solid Commerce Data Export: You will need to export all relevant data (products, customers, orders, categories, etc.) from your Solid Commerce system into CSV files. Ensure these files are well-organized and contain all necessary fields for a comprehensive migration.
- OpenCart Store Installed and Ready: Have a fresh installation of OpenCart (versions 1.5.0 to 4.0.0 are supported) ready on your hosting environment. Ensure you have full administrative access to your OpenCart store. For more details on preparing your new platform, refer to our guide on how to prepare your target store for migration.
- Administrative Access: You will need administrator login credentials for your OpenCart store to facilitate the connection and plugin installation.
- FTP/SFTP Access (Optional but Recommended): While not always strictly necessary, having FTP access to your OpenCart store’s root folder can be beneficial for manual bridge uploads or troubleshooting. See What is a root folder and where can I find it? for more information.
- Backup Your Data: Always perform a full backup of your existing Solid Commerce data before starting any migration process. This safeguards your information against any unforeseen issues.
Performing the Migration: A Step-by-Step Guide
Migrating your store data involves several key steps using a dedicated migration wizard. Follow these instructions carefully to ensure a complete and accurate transfer of your e-commerce assets.
Step 1: Source Store Setup (Solid Commerce via CSV)
The first step is to inform the migration wizard about your source store. Since Solid Commerce is an inventory management system, you will designate the source as a CSV file import.
- Select 'CSV File' as your Source Cart: In the migration wizard, choose 'CSV File to Cart' from the list of available source platforms. This signals that your data will be uploaded via CSV files.
- Upload Your CSV Files: You will be prompted to upload the CSV files containing your exported Solid Commerce data. Ensure all your product, customer, order, and other relevant data files are uploaded correctly.
Step 2: Target Store Setup (OpenCart)
Next, you’ll configure your OpenCart store as the destination for your data.
- Select 'OpenCart' as your Target Cart: From the dropdown menu, choose 'OpenCart' as your target e-commerce platform.
- Enter OpenCart Admin URL: Provide the full URL to your OpenCart store's administration panel (e.g.,
https://yourstore.com/admin). - Choose Connection Method: To establish a secure connection, you have a few options:
- Install Add-on from Marketplace (Recommended): This method involves downloading the Cart2Cart Universal OpenCart Migration extension directly from the OpenCart Marketplace and installing it through your OpenCart admin panel. This is often the most straightforward method.
- Provide Store Admin Access: You can provide your OpenCart admin login and password. The system will then automatically install the necessary connection bridge. Rest assured, your access details are secure. Read more on the safety of providing access credentials.
- Upload Connection Bridge: Manually download the connection bridge file and upload it via FTP to the root directory of your OpenCart installation.
Step 3: Select Data Entities for Migration
This critical step allows you to choose exactly which types of data you want to transfer from your Solid Commerce CSV files to your new OpenCart store. You can select all entities or pick them individually based on your business needs.
- Supported Entities: Products, Product Categories, Manufacturers, Product Reviews, Customers, Orders, Invoices, Taxes, Coupons, and CMS Pages are generally supported for migration.
Step 4: Configure Additional Migration Options
Enhance your migration with a range of powerful options to ensure data integrity and SEO preservation.
- Clear Target Store Data: The 'Clear Target' option allows you to remove any existing demo data from your OpenCart store before the migration begins, ensuring a clean slate. (Learn more).
- Preserve IDs: Highly recommended for maintaining historical data and internal referencing, select options like 'Preserve Product IDs', 'Preserve Orders IDs', and 'Preserve Customers IDs'. (How Preserve IDs options can be used?).
- SEO URLs & 301 Redirects: Crucial for maintaining your search engine rankings and link equity, enable 'SEO URLs' and 'Create 301 SEO URLs' to automatically redirect old product and category links to their new OpenCart counterparts. This prevents 404 errors and preserves your existing SEO authority.
- Password Migration: For a seamless customer experience, migrate existing customer passwords.
- Migrate Images in Description: Ensure all product and category images embedded within descriptions are transferred correctly.
- Multi-tax Allowed: OpenCart supports multi-tax configurations, so your tax rules can be accurately migrated.
Step 5: Map Data Fields
Data mapping is essential to ensure that your Solid Commerce data fields align perfectly with OpenCart's structure. You will map customer groups and order statuses from your source CSV to the corresponding fields in OpenCart.
- Customer Groups Mapping: Match your existing customer segments (e.g., Retail, Wholesale) to OpenCart's customer groups.
- Order Status Mapping: Align your Solid Commerce order statuses (e.g., Processing, Shipped, Refunded) to OpenCart's order status definitions.
Step 6: Initiate Demo and Full Migration
Once all settings are configured, you can proceed with a demo migration to test the process and then initiate the full data transfer.
- Run Free Demo Migration: Perform a demo migration to transfer a limited number of entities. This allows you to review the migrated data, check for any discrepancies, and ensure everything looks correct before committing to the full transfer.
- Start Full Migration: After reviewing the demo results and making any necessary adjustments, proceed with the full migration. This will transfer all selected data from your Solid Commerce CSV files to your OpenCart store.

Post-Migration Steps
Once your data has been successfully migrated to OpenCart, there are a few crucial steps to finalize your store and ensure a smooth transition for your customers:
- Thorough Data Verification: Rigorously check your OpenCart store. Verify product listings, images, prices, descriptions, customer accounts, order histories, and all other migrated data to ensure accuracy and data integrity.
- Configure Store Settings: Set up your shipping methods, payment gateways, tax zones, and currency settings within OpenCart.
- Install Theme and Extensions: Choose and install a suitable OpenCart theme to define your store's aesthetics and user experience. Explore the OpenCart marketplace for extensions that add desired functionalities (e.g., SEO tools, marketing, analytics).
- Update SEO and Redirects: While 301 redirects are handled during migration, review your OpenCart SEO settings, generate a new sitemap, and submit it to search engines.
- Test All Functionalities: Perform test orders, check customer registration, verify contact forms, and ensure all interactive elements of your store are fully functional.
- Update DNS Records: Once you are completely satisfied with your new OpenCart store, update your domain's DNS records to point to your new OpenCart hosting. Plan this carefully to minimize downtime.
- Inform Your Customers: Announce the transition to your customers, highlighting any new features or improvements to their shopping experience.
